Color Terms
| Question | Answer |
|---|---|
| How do you percieve white? | It's the lightest color |
| How do you percieve black? | It's the darkest color |
| What is hue? | It's a variety colors |
| what are the primary colors? | red, yellow, blue |
| what are the secondary colors? | colors mixed by the primary colors |
| what are the tertiary colors? | a color mixed by a prime and secondary or two secondary colors |
| what is a saturated color? | a extremely light color |
| what three groups make up the color wheel? | red, blue, yellow |
| what is a tint? | a little bit of one color |
| what is a shade | how dark a color is |
| What are three colors that are considered to be warm colors? | red, orange, yellow |
| What are three colors that are considered to be cool colors | blue green and violet |
| What are the five neutral colors? | black, grey, white, tan, brown |
| What are the six types of color harmonies? | primary, secondary, complementary, warm analogous, cool analogous, monochromatic |
| What is a monochromatic color harmony? | colors that are shade or tint variations of the same hue |
| What is an analougus color harmony? | the colors are next to to each other on the color wheel |
| What is a complementary color harmony? | the colors across from each other on a color wheel |
| What is a triadic color harmony? | three hues equally positioned on a color wheel |
| What is a split complementary scheme? | one hue and two others equally spaced from the first color |
| What is a neutral color scheme? | they contain equal parts of each primary color and has very low saturations |
